The 3685 postcode, which includes Lake Moodemere, Dugays Bridge, Norong Central, Prentice North, Boorhaman North, Brimin, Browns Plains, Carlyle, Gooramadda, Great Southern and Rutherglen, has 1,343 households. Of these, 802 homes — or 59.7% — have installed rooftop solar panels, reflecting the community's growing move toward renewable energy. With more Lake Moodemere residents looking to reduce their reliance on the electricity grid, many are now turning to solar battery storage as the next step. Solar batteries help homeowners lower energy bills, increase energy independence, and improve long-term sustainability.
According to daily average sunshine data from the nearest weather station at Corowa Airport, households in this community receive approximately 4.9 kWh of sunlight per day. Across 3685, rooftop solar systems collectively generate approximately 8,449,000 kWh of clean energy each year, based on an average system size of 6.9 kW. At current electricity rates, that's equivalent to around $2,534,700 of clean energy at grid electricity costs annually.
Solar Battery energy storage is growing just as rapidly, with 12 battery systems now installed across 3685. Together, these systems provide 106 kWh of stored energy capacity, with the average household storing around 8.8 kWh. This means local solar households can typically power their homes for 3.5 hours each night using clean energy they generated themselves during the day.
So instead of sending excess solar energy back to the grid for lower returns, Lake Moodemere homeowners are now storing and using their own clean power around the clock. This smart approach not only reduces reliance on expensive coal-generated electricity from the grid, it protects against blackouts, improves sustainability, and maximises their solar investment and long-term financial returns.

Right across Lake Moodemere, the move towards solar energy and, increasingly, solar batteries is stronger than ever. With the region enjoying an impressive average of 17.5 MJ/m² of sunshine daily—that’s about 4.86 kWh/m² per day—homes and businesses are perfectly placed to make the most of solar power. Many locals, especially those who own their home outright (43%) or have a mortgage (34%), are eager to cut energy bills and future-proof their properties. With the area’s median household income sitting around $1,351 per week, every dollar saved on electricity counts. It’s no wonder more residents are exploring solar batteries for solar panels as the next step, especially when the average annual energy savings for homes with solar and battery storage in Lake Moodemere can easily reach $1,200–$2,000, depending on usage and system size.
Lake Moodemere (postcode 3685) has already made solid strides in renewable energy. With 802 solar installations totalling 5,554 kW, solar system density is high for a community of just under 2,700 residents. Battery adoption is rising too, with 12 battery systems already installed, delivering a combined 106 kWh of storage and 97.9 kW in capacity. If you’re considering solar batteries home solutions in this area, here’s what average bill savings per year look like for typical system sizes:
- 6.5 kWh: $900–$1,200
- 10 kWh: $1,300–$1,700
- 13.5 kWh: $1,600–$2,000 Popular solar batteries for sale and trusted by locals include Tesla (13.5 kWh), BYD (13.8 kWh), Sonnen (6.75 kWh), and Alpha ESS (7.8 kWh). These reputable solar batteries manufacturers offer smart, durable storage to suit a range of homes—whether you're after quick backup power or full off-grid capability.
Recent installs in Lake Moodemere show a community keen on energy independence. Those 802 solar installations and 5,554 kW of solar capacity mean many roofs are already generating clean power. By adding solar batteries storage, locals can store excess energy for use after dark, protect against blackouts, and reduce reliance on the grid.
Interest in install solar batteries and joining Virtual Power Plants (VPPs) is growing as well. The Federal Government’s solar batteries rebate VIC program makes battery upgrades even more attractive, offering Lake Moodemere homeowners discounts up to 30%—with typical rebates for 11.5–13.5 kWh batteries ranging from $3,400 to $4,000. This can halve payback periods to just 3–4 years, meaning your investment pays off faster. Plus, VPP participation can boost savings and provide extra resilience if the grid goes down.
